Ingredients
Scale
1 pound ground beef
1 small onion, finely chopped
1/2 green bell pepper, finely chopped
2 cloves garlic, minced
1 cup ketchup
2 tablespoons Worcestershire sauce
1 tablespoon brown sugar
1 teaspoon mustard
Salt and pepper to taste
4 hamburger buns
Optional toppings: pickles, shredded cheese, or coleslaw
Instructions
In a large skillet over medium heat, brown the ground beef until fully cooked, breaking it apart with a spatula as it cooks. Drain any excess fat.
Add the chopped onion, green bell pepper, and minced garlic to the skillet. Sauté for 3-4 minutes, or until the vegetables are softened.
Stir in the ketchup, Worcestershire sauce, brown sugar, and mustard. Mix well and let the mixture simmer for about 10 minutes, stirring occasionally.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
While the mixture simmers, lightly toast the hamburger buns on a separate skillet or in the oven.
Once the beef mixture is thickened and heated through, spoon it generously onto the toasted buns.
Serve immediately, adding optional toppings like pickles, shredded cheese, or coleslaw if desired.
Notes
This recipe serves 4 people.
Leftovers can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
